Review

Armi's Residential Care Home in San Jose is best suited for families seeking a small, home-like setting where frontline caregivers know residents personally and cleanliness and routine rehab support are reliably present. The community appeals to those who value a pleasant environment, visible resident interaction, and a calm, intimate atmosphere over institutional scale. It works best for residents who primarily require assistance with daily activities, modest medical oversight, and consistent one-on-one attention from a care team that takes pride in presentable rooms and a neat, orderly living space. Those who prioritize a highly predictable, administratively tight operation with exhaustive oversight will want to look elsewhere.

Pros that repeatedly surface in the reviews, specifically, a beautiful location, clean rooms, and dedicated frontline staff, are meaningful assets. When care teams are described as attentive and friendly, families feel more confident that their loved one is seen and supported. The presence of capable nurses and therapists in several accounts underscores that skilled rehab and rehabilitation-oriented momentum can be real strengths here. A number of reviewers also praise the receptiveness of some staff members and the overall pleasant, welcoming tone of the facility, which can be especially important for residents who thrive on consistent personal warmth and dependable routine.

Yet the landscape of cons is substantive and cannot be ignored. A persistent thread across multiple comments points to understaffing and slow or inconsistent response to call bells, which directly impacts safety and daily comfort. Numerous anecdotes describe meals arriving cold, delays to basic needs like bathroom assistance, and a night-time experience where a resident felt neglected. Administrative lapses, such as delays in obtaining paperwork or communications from leadership, further erode confidence and create situations where concerns go unresolved for extended periods. A cadre of reviews also labels certain individuals in management or supervisory roles as problematic, signaling a nontrivial risk of ongoing interpersonal and operational friction in day-to-day care.

The critical question is whether the positives sufficiently offset these recurring downsides. For residents who benefit most from strong, hands-on therapy, proactive nursing, and a high degree of personal attention, the sharp contrast between praised frontline care and reported administrative gaps means results will be highly variable. When a care plan hinges on timely assistance and consistent safety measures, the sting of delayed responses or cold food can quickly negate the comfort of a clean room and a friendly face. In practical terms, the facility can deliver meaningful rehab momentum and a pleasant environment, but the reliability of essential daily care cannot be assumed without careful verification of current staffing and leadership practices.

Families weighing options should insist on concrete assurances and up-to-date observations before committing. Key steps include requesting to see real-time staffing schedules and caregiver-to-resident ratios across day and night shifts, asking to observe call-bell responsiveness, and reviewing the facility’s process for urgent medical or dental needs. Clarify whether rehab services are integrated with a reputable therapy team and what the transfer and pain-management protocols look like. Given the mixed reviews, it is prudent to visit during a routine shift, speak with multiple staff members, and independently verify whether administration is responsive and respectful in practice, not just in promise.

The bottom line is pragmatic: Armi's may be a strong choice for families who prize cleanliness, a warm, intimate setting, and accessible therapy resources, provided upfront safeguards are in place to ensure reliable care and prompt responsiveness. For those who cannot tolerate even occasional lapses in basic needs, or who require unwavering 24/7 nursing oversight and streamlined administrative efficiency, exploring larger facilities with a documented track record of consistent safety and governance is advisable. In short, Armi's is a viable option for a particular niche of residents and families, but the decision hinges on getting a clear, current read on staffing stability, leadership responsiveness, and the facility’s capacity to translate its strengths into consistently dependable daily care.

Types of Care

  • Board and Care Home Board and Care HomeBoard and care homes provide a smaller, more intimate setting for seniors who require assistance with daily tasks but do not need the level of care offered by a nursing home. They offer personalized care, meals, and social activities in a homelike environment, ensuring that seniors receive individualized attention and support in their golden years.
